Abstract
Postpancreatectomy hemorrhage (PPH) is an important risk factor for postoperative complications after laparoscopic pancreaticoduodenectomy (LPD). Recent studies have reported that the use of ligamentum teres hepatis (LTH) in LPD may reduce the risk of PPH. Therefore, this study aims to investigate whether wrapping the hepatic hilar artery with the LTH can reduce PPH after LPD. We reviewed the data of 131 patients who underwent LPD in our team from April 2018 to December 2023. The patients were divided into Groups A (60 patients) and B (71 patients) according to whether the hepatic portal artery was wrapped or not. The perioperative data of the two groups were compared to evaluate the effect of LTH wrapping the hepatic hilar artery on LPD. The platelet count of Group A was (225.25 ± 87.61) × 10^9/L, and that of Group B was (289.38 ± 127.35) × 10^9/L, with a statistically significant difference (p < 0.001). The operation time of group A [300.00 (270.00, 364.00)] minutes was shorter than that of group B [330.00 (300.00, 360.00)] minutes, p = 0.037. In addition, A set of postoperative hospital stay [12.00 (10.00, 15.00)] days shorter than group B [15.00 (12.00, 19.50)] days, p < 0.001. No PPH occurred in Group A, while 8 patients in Group B had PPH (7 cases of gastroduodenal artery hemorrhage and 1 case of proper hepatic artery hemorrhage), p = 0.019. The new technique of wrapping the hepatic hilar artery through the LTH can effectively reduce the occurrence of PPH after LPD.

Abstract
Importance Postpancreatectomy hemorrhage is an uncommon but highly morbid complication of pancreaticoduodenectomy. Clinical evidence often draws suspicion to the gastroduodenal artery stump, even without a clear source. Objective To determine the frequency of gastroduodenal artery bleeding compared to other sites and the results of mitigation strategies. Design, Setting, and Participants This cohort study involved a retrospective analysis of data for consecutive patients who had pancreaticoduodenectomy from 2011 to 2021 at Memorial Sloan Kettering Cancer Center (MSK) and Thomas Jefferson University Hospital (TJUH). Exposures Demographic, perioperative, and disease-related variables. Main Outcomes and Measures The incidence, location, treatment, and outcomes of primary (initial) and secondary (recurrent) hemorrhage requiring invasive intervention were analyzed. Imaging studies were re-reviewed by interventional radiologists to confirm sites. Results Inclusion criteria were met by 3040 patients (n = 1761 MSK, n = 1279 TJUH). Patients from both institutions were similar in age (median [IQR] age at MSK, 67 [59-74] years, and at TJUH, 68 [60-75] years) and sex (at MSK, 814 female [46.5%] and 947 male [53.8%], and at TJUH, 623 [48.7%] and 623 male [51.3%]). Primary hemorrhage occurred in 90 patients (3.0%), of which the gastroduodenal artery was the source in 15 (16.7%), unidentified sites in 24 (26.7%), and non-gastroduodenal artery sites in 51 (56.7%). Secondary hemorrhage occurred in 23 patients; in 4 (17.4%), the gastroduodenal artery was the source. Of all hemorrhage events (n = 117), the gastroduodenal artery was the source in 19 (16.2%, 0.63% incidence in all pancreaticoduodenectomies). Gastroduodenal artery hemorrhage was more often associated with soft gland texture (14 [93.3%] vs 41 [62.1%]; P = .02) and later presentation (median [IQR], 21 [15-26] vs 10 days [5-18]; P = .002). Twenty-three patients underwent empirical gastroduodenal artery embolization or stent placement, 7 (30.4%) of whom subsequently experienced secondary hemorrhage. Twenty percent of all gastroduodenal artery embolizations/stents (8/40 patients), including 13% (3/13 patients) of empirical treatments, were associated with significant morbidity (7 hepatic infarction, 4 biliary stricture), with a 90-day mortality rate of 38.5% (n = 5) for patients with these complications vs 7.8% without (n = 6; P = .008). Ninety-day mortality was 12.2% (n = 11) for patients with hemorrhage (3 patients [20%] with primary gastroduodenal vs 8 [10.7%] for all others; P = .38) compared with 2% (n = 59) for patients without hemorrhage. Conclusions and Relevance In this study, postpancreatectomy hemorrhage was uncommon and the spectrum was broad, with the gastroduodenal artery responsible for a minority of bleeding events. Empirical gastroduodenal artery embolization/stent without obvious sequelae of recent hemorrhage was associated with significant morbidity and rebleeding and should not be routine practice. Successful treatment of postpancreatectomy hemorrhage requires careful assessment of all potential sources, even after gastroduodenal artery mitigation.

Abstract
BACKGROUND The aim of this study was to investigate whether pedicled ligament flaps (PLF) covering around the hepatic and gastroduodenal artery stump can provide better clinical outcomes in pancreatoduodenectomy (PD). METHODS We conducted a comprehensive search of databases (inception to January 2023) to identify studies comparing PD with or without PLF covering the skeletonized arteries. The perioperative and postoperative outcomes were compared. Pooled odds ratios (ORs) with 95 % confidence intervals (CIs) were calculated using fixed-effects models. RESULTS Ten studies were included in the qualitative synthesis. Six studies with 3538 patients met the inclusion criteria for the meta-analysis. Patients in the PLF group had a significantly lower rate of PPH from the hepatic artery or gastroduodenal artery stump (H/G PPH) (OR: 0.41; 95 % CI, 0.22-0.75; P < 0.01) and overall PPH (OR: 0.65; 95 % CI, 0.46-0.93; P = 0.02). There were no significant differences between the two groups in terms of morbidity, grade B/C postoperative pancreatic fistula (B/C POPF), delayed gastric emptying (DGE), reoperation, or mortality. CONCLUSION Prophylactic pedicled ligament flaps covering around the skeletonized arteries significantly reduced overall PPH and H/G PPH, and it seemed to have no obvious influence on other complications.

Abstract
BACKGROUND Gastroduodenal artery (GDA) stump erosion hemorrhage is a fatal complication after pancreaticoduodenectomy. This study aimed to determine whether GDA stump wrapping with the teres hepatis ligament during pancreaticoduodenectomy decreased the incidence of postpancreatectomy hemorrhage (PPH). METHODS We reviewed 307 patients who had undergone pancreaticoduodenectomy between March 2019 and June 2022. The patients were divided into two groups according to application of GDA stump wrapping with the teres hepatis ligament: GDA wrapping group (165 patients) and no-wrapping group (142 patients). The perioperative data were compared between the groups. RESULTS The clinical characteristics were balanced between the two groups. Grades B and C PPH and GDA-stump-related hemorrhage were significantly reduced in the GDA wrapping group compared with the no-wrapping group (PPH B/C, 13.4% vs 6.1%, P = 0.029; GDA hemorrhage, 5.6% vs 0.6%, P = 0.014). No difference was observed in the incidence of clinically relevant postoperative pancreatic fistula, biliary leak, intra-abdominal abscess, delayed gastric emptying, 90-day mortality, and postoperative hospital stay between the two groups. CONCLUSION Wrapping GDA stump with the teres hepatis ligament reduced the incidence of GDA-stump-related PPH. Therefore, the wrapping technique is a simple and effective strategy to prevent PPH. Prospective studies are needed to confirm the benefit of this procedure.

Abstract
OBJECTIVE Hemorrhage from the stump of the gastroduodenal artery (GDA) is a significant postoperative risk with pancreaticoduodenectomy (PD). Studies have shown that wrapping the GDA stump using the omentum or the falciform ligament can help prevent bleeding. We aimed to determine whether wrapping the GDA stump with the ligamentum teres hepatis (LTH) would reduce postoperative PD hemorrhage. METHODS We retrospectively reviewed data for 148 patients who underwent laparoscopic pancreatoduodenectomy (LPD) at our hospital from November 2015 to September 2021. We compared perioperative data from 63 LPD patients without wrapping of the GDA (unwrapped group) and 85 whose GDA stumps were wrapped (wrapped group). RESULTS There were no significant differences in the groups' baseline characteristics. The postoperative GDA stump bleeding incidence was significantly lower in the wrapped group than that in the unwrapped group (7.9% vs. 0, respectively). There was also no significant difference in the incidence of other complications (intra-abdominal infection, postoperative pancreatic fistula (POPF), biliary fistula, and gastrointestinal bleeding). CONCLUSION Using the LTH to wrap the GDA stump during LPD can reduce bleeding from the GDA stump but not the incidence of other complications.

Abstract
BACKGROUND Post-operative pancreas fistula (POPF) is a common complication after pancreatoduodenectomy (PD). A Teres Ligamentum (TL)-wrap covering the pancreaticojejunostomy (PJ) is suggested as a potential solution to reduce POPF. The aim of this study was to compare POPF incidence (grade B/C) in patients with or without a TL-wrap. METHODS A prospective cohort study was performed between January 2019-December 2021. All consecutive patients were included. Patient, tumor and surgical characteristics and postoperative complications were compared in both open and robot-assisted surgery. RESULTS A total of 118 consecutive patients were included. The first 57 patients were treated without and the following 61 patients with a TL-wrap. There were no statistically significant differences between both groups regarding patient, pre-operative treatment and surgical characteristics. The occurrence of POPF was strongly reduced in the TL-wrap group compared to patients without a TL-wrap (3.3% vs 28.1%, P < 0.001). Also mean length of hospital stay was reduced (11.5 vs 18.8 days, P = 0.030). CONCLUSION The use of a TL-wrap covering the PJ as addition to the modified Blumgart anastomosis technique is associated with a significantly reduced POPF rate and a reduced length of hospital stay. A TL-wrap is a simple addition to a PJ that may be considered to improve postoperative outcome. This association must be studied more definitively in a randomized controlled trial.

Abstract
Background Post-pancreatectomy bleeding is a potentially fatal complication which results from the erosion of the regional visceral arteries, mainly the hepatic artery and stump of the gastro-duodenal artery, caused by a leak or fistula from the pancreatic anastomosis. The objective of this article is to assess whether wrapping of regional vessels with omentum or falciform/teres ligament following pancreaticoduodenectomy reduces the risk of extra-luminal bleeding. Materials and method Standard medical electronic databases were searched with the help of a local librarian and relevant published randomised controlled trials (RCT) and any type of comparative trial were shortlisted according to the inclusion criteria. The summated outcome of post-operative extra-luminal bleeding in patients undergoing pancreaticoduodenectomy was evaluated using the principles of meta-analysis on RevMan 5 statistical software. Result Two RCTs and 5 retrospective studies on 4100 patients undergoing pancreaticoduodenectomy were found suitable for this meta-analysis. There were 1404 patients in the wrapping-group (WG) and 2696 patients in the no-wrapping group (NWG). In the random effects model analysis, the incidence of extra-luminal haemorrhage was statistically lower in WG [odds ratio 0.51, 95%, CI (0.31, 0.85), Z = 2.59, P = 0.01]. There was moderate heterogeneity between the studies; however it was not statistically significant. Conclusion The wrapping of regional vessels (using omentum, falciform ligament or ligamentum teres) following pancreaticoduodenectomy seems to reduce the risk of post-operative extra-luminal bleeding. However, more RCTs of robust quality recruiting a greater number of patients are required to validate these findings as this study presents the combined data of two RCTs and 5 retrospective studies. Abstract
Purpose: To report and compare the results of endovascular and open surgical treatment for erosion bleeding of visceral arteries following pancreatitis and pancreatic surgery. Materials and Methods: This retrospective study included 65 consecutive patients (46 males, mean age 63 ± 14 years) presenting with visceral artery erosions between January 2011 and December 2020. Endpoints were technical success, freedom from reintervention, stent-graft-related complications, and 30-day and one-year mortality. Results: The causes of erosion bleeding included complications of surgical treatment for the pancreas and upper gastrointestinal tract (75%), pancreatitis (19%), and spontaneous bleeding (6%). Pancreatectomy was performed in 34 (52%) patients, representing 2% of all pancreatectomy procedures (n = 1645) performed in our hospital during the study period. A total of 37 (57%) patients underwent endovascular treatment (EVT), and 28 (43%) patients had open surgery (OS) as a primary treatment. Eight of 37 (22%) patients in the EVT group underwent stent-graft treatment of the eroded vessels and 28 (78%) coil embolization. Six (9%) patients underwent reintervention with no significant differences between EVT and OS groups (11% vs. 7%, p = 0.692). Postoperative morbidity and complications in 52% of all patients were higher in the OS group than in the EVT group (41% vs. 68%, p = 0.029). The in-hospital 30-days mortality rate for all patients was 25%, and it was higher in the OS group than in the EVT group (14% vs. 39%, p = 0.017). Conclusions: An endovascular-first strategy for treating visceral arteries erosions may be preferred to reduce the complications associated with open surgery if patients are hemodynamically stable and have no anastomotic insufficiency. Endovascular treatment may be associated with better in-hospital survival when compared to primary open surgery. Further studies are required to identify the optimal approach.

Abstract
BACKGROUND The role of wrapping in the setting of pancreaticoduodenectomy (PD) is controversial. This study aimed to assess whether the use of omental or falciform ligament wrapping of pancreatic anastomosis and/or vessels could reduce the rate of POPF and postpancreatectomy hemorrhage (PPH) after PD. METHODS Studies comparing PD with (PD-W) and without wrapping (PD-nW) were included. Primary outcomes were POPF and extraluminal PPH. Dichotomous variables were analyzed for risk ratios (RR) with 95% Confidence Intervals. RESULTS Nine studies involving 4384 patients were considered. The risk of POPF and clinically relevant POPF (CR-POPF) was similar between patients with and without omental wrapping of pancreatic anastomosis when considered as overall. A significant benefit from wrapping in terms of CR-POPF (RR 0.14, P = 0.002) was reported for patients who underwent PD with pancreaticojejunostomy (PJ). The risk of extraluminal PPH was slightly lower in patients who underwent vessels wrapping compared to those who did not (RR 0.58, P = 0.020). Similar extraluminal PPH rates were reported for patients with and without wrapping of pancreatic anastomosis (P = 0.620). DISCUSSION Data from low-evidence studies suggest that omental wrapping of PJ may reduce the incidence of CR-POPF, whereas vessels wrapping may have a slight effect for preventing extraluminal PPH.

Abstract
BACKGROUND One of the most severe pancreatic surgery complications is post-pancreatectomy hemorrhage (PPH). This study's aim was to evaluate the efficacy of flooring the major vessels with falciform ligament in preventing PPH after pancreatoduodenectomy (PD). METHODS This study was a retrospective review of 500 consecutive patients who underwent PD between Jan 2010 and Dec 2019 at Hiroshima University. Morbidities, including postoperative pancreatic fistula (POPF) or PPH and 90-day mortality, were analyzed. The study cohort was divided into two groups based on the time of surgery (2010-2016 and 2017-2019), i.e., before and after implementation of falciform ligament flooring method. The patient characteristics, operative parameters, clinicopathological factors, morbidity, and mortality were compared between the two periods. RESULTS Morbidity and mortality rates in the entire cohort were 21% and 1.4%, respectively. The incidence of Grade B/C POPF and PPH was 9.0% and 3.8%, respectively. There was no significant difference between the two periods with respect to Grade B/C POPF, morbidity rate, and mortality rate; however, the rate of Grade B/C PPH significantly decreased from 5.2 to 1.6% p = .027. On multivariate analysis, the absence of the falciform ligament flooring method was an independent PPH risk factor p = .003. CONCLUSIONS Falciform ligament flooring method may help decrease the incidence of PPH after PD.

Abstract
Objectives: A postoperative pancreatic fistula (POPF) is defined as a threefold increase in the amylase concentration in abdominal drains on or after the third postoperative day (POD). However, additional lipase fluid analysis is widely used despite lacking evidence. In this study, drain amylase and lipase levels were compared regarding their value in detecting POPF. Methods: We conducted a retrospective study including all patients who underwent pancreatic resections at our center between 2005 and 2016. Drain fluid analysis was performed from day 2 to 5. Results: 990 patients were included in the analysis. Overall, 333 (34%) patients developed a POPF. The median amylase and lipase concentrations at POD 3 in cases with POPF were 11.55 µmol/(s·L) (≈13 ×-fold increase) and 39 µmol/(s·L) (≈39 ×-fold increase), respectively. Seven patients with subsequent POPF (2%) were missed with amylase analysis on POD 3, but detected using 3-fold lipase analysis. The false-positive rate of lipase was 51/424 = 12%. A cutoff lipase value at POD 3 of > 4.88 yielded a specificity of 94% and a sensitivity of 89% for development of a POPF. Increased body mass index turned out as risk factor for the development of POPF in a multivariable model. Conclusions: Threefold-elevated lipase concentration may be used as an indicator of a POPF. However, the additional detection of POPF using simultaneous lipase analysis is marginal. Therefore, assessment of lipase concentration does not provide added clinical value and only results in extra costs.

Abstract
Gastroduodenal artery (GDA) commonly arises from common hepatic artery, a branch of celiac axis. It holds a unique anatomical position that connects the foregut and midgut due to its intimate communications with foregut and midgut arterial supply. Its numerous anatomical variations have a significant impact on planning and performance of hepatopancreaticobiliary (HPB) surgery. Its close relation to the first part of duodenum, common bile duct and head of pancreas makes it susceptible for inadvertent bleeding during or after surgery, or due to various HPB pathologies. Also, a large number of vascular interventions rely on GDA and its branches. Careful preoperative planning is the key and a detailed knowledge and awareness of its variant anatomy is of paramount importance, be it liver resections, liver transplant, biliary and pancreatic resections and pancreatic transplant or transarterial procedures involving these arteries. GDA can also be a cause of gastrointestinal hemorrhage due to true or pseudoaneurysms and anatomy has significant implications on its management. The article provides a succinct review on relevance of GDA anatomy and variations and highlights that preoperative planning and intraoperative awareness of variations is the key to performance of safe HPB surgery and interventions.
